Treatment effects on vine-tissue boron concentrations were determined with laboratory analysis
The comparative tissues were 30 opposite cluster petioles, 30 2-inch shoot tips and 15 flower clusters per plot. The flower clusters were separated into the cluster stem framework and the individual unopened flowers . Leaf area to fruit ratio was calculated by dividing leaf area with crop weight
Tomatoes may suffer some leaf burn and early stunting but rapidly outgrow these problems and soon surpass plants grown over bare soil. Eggplant tends to be more sensitive and may suffer prolonged injury. We have observed no problems with any cucurbits grown over metalized mulches. We examined revenue losses and management costs associated with this invasive pest
Spinosad applications are more expensive than conventional insecticides and organic growers are limited by its labeled use of two consecutive applications followed by rotation to a product containing another class of insecticide for resistance management. Pyrethrin has been shown to have a limited effect on SWD populations. It is typically applied in conjunction with spinosad or other…

Moderate temperatures can also result in berry injury or death after long-term exposure
A novel experimental data set was generated in which the temperature of exposed grape berry clusters was measured with thermocouples at four field sites with different trellis systems, topography, and climate. Changes in DNA methylation occur when tissues are exposed to environmental stress
Silencing this gene inhibits tomato fruit ripening . DNA methylation in plants regulates molecular processes such as gene expression and transposon silencing, which in turn modulates biological and developmental processes, and response to biotic and abiotic stress .
